WebSep 6, 2024 · To get the place value of a number, we multiply the digit value with its numerical value. What is place value and digit value? Place value is the value of each digit in a number. For example, the 5 in 350 represents 5 tens, or 50; however, the 5 in 5,006 represents 5 thousands, or 5,000.
